Workflow of the CTI calibration strategy: initial estimates for the release time constants (τr,k) are obtained by fitting an empirical model to the overscan signal; smearing is corrected via a column-wise exponential-plus-constant fit; the mean trap density is modelled as a quadratic polynomial to reproduce its radial dependence; and the EPER method is applied, in conjunction with a CTI correction algorithm, to iteratively fit the polynomial coefficients and the well-fill power-law index (β), and to refine the release time constants (τr,k).
